We are looking for an energetic driver to join our team!
**Essential Functions**
* Must be able to handle parts delivery, collections and returns
* Physically capable of performing job responsibilities, which include loading and unloading vans or trucks
* Maintain a timely schedule and completing all deliveries as planned
* Able to read and navigate by map, plot routes, and follow oral and written delivery instructions
* Willing to work longer days
**Minimum Qualifications**
* Previous driving and delivery experience preferred
* Must have clean Motor Vehicle Record, observe rules and regulations, safety procedures, and traffic laws
* Great attitude, personality and communication skills
* Able to pass a pre-employment background check and drug screen
**Benefits**
* Monday - Friday, no weekends
* Paid vacation, personal days, and holidays
* Medical & dental insurance (after 90 days)
* 401K plan with company match
